This is a conversion of the Abadar's Truthtelling spell from Pathfinder 1e

You compel a creature not to speak falsehoods. Touch a creature, and until the spell ends, that creature must make a Charisma saving throw at the start of each of its turns. On a failed save, until the spell ends, the creature can't speak a deliberate lie and a flickering illusion covers the creature's form, resembling a being of perfect order such as a warden archon or marut.

An affected creature is aware of the spell and can thus avoid answering questions to which it would normally respond with a lie. Such a creature can be evasive in its answers as long as it remains within the boundaries of the truth.

A cleric who worships Abadar can replace one of their 2nd level Domain spells with this spell. The decision to substitute a Domain spell must be made upon gaining a new level of cleric, but you can change your decisions on the matter when you level up again.
